Starting the thread a day early because The Hoosier Network posted a write-up about the game earlier today.  IU (11-2) hosting Butler (3-8-2) at Bill Armstrong Stadium.  Last year in his post-game presser, Coach Yeagley coined the matchup as The Indiana Derby.  

Match will be televised on your basic BTN channel starting at 8:00.

Per his interview with BTN Yeagley not pleased with first half. In a way he’s right as despite the 2-0 lead we should have about a 4-0 lead as we have blown some passes in the Butler goal box that should have been tapped in.

Butler is completely the opposite of Maryland with a very competent attack but a very very leaky D and it’s been like that for them for many years. Now it’s worse for them as I said in the preview as they usually can somewhat mitigate their bad D with a good goalie but without that either now they have one of the worse defenses in the country.

Pretty confident in the lead but if there is one team that can erase this lead its Butler (and they did erase 2-0 halftime leads in 13 and 15) as their attack is very strong. Butler to their credit from the beginning has not parked the bus and basically conceded they are going to give up goals and is just trying to match them. So far we have turned everything away or forced prayer shots from outside the box but need to watch it as Butler will keep attacking but will give us plenty of opportunities to score as well and we need to take advantage with another goal or two.

That was fairly easy as we went out and dominated. In some ways I am kind of sorry Butler is so down this year as what is usually a fun rivalry game was kind of an afterthought tonight. Butler is so worried about getting into the Big East Tourney (only top few teams make it in and Bulldogs last) they are really focused on that and did not have their heart in this game like usual. It was also a much smaller crowd than usual given where teams are at as Butler brought almost no fans down this time given how bad they are. 

I said this game would probably be like 2012 which was the last bad Butler team combined with a good IU team and game was nearly identical indeed. Like Maryland who is about one good forward away from being really good Butler is one or 2 defenders from being really good.

Moving onto Rutgers who like every sport is really bad at Soccer. In last 3 games we faced a Michigan team who was solid in all facets but not great at anything, a Maryland team who is great on defense but terrible on offense and then tonight we had a Butler team that’s great on offense but terrible on defense. Now with Rutgers we face a team that has Maryland’s offense and Butler’s defense so as long as we play our game and don’t take anything for granted we should have a similar result to tonight.
